Expert Tips for Success
– Use high-quality chocolate chips for a rich and indulgent flavor.
– Do not overmix the dough to avoid a tough texture in the cookie bars.
– For a softer texture, slightly underbake the bars and allow them to cool in the pan.
– Store any leftovers in an airtight container to maintain freshness and flavor.

FAQs
Q: Can I freeze the cookie bars for later consumption?
A: Yes, these chocolate chip cookie bars freeze well. Simply wrap them tightly in plastic wrap and store them in an airtight container in the freezer. Thaw at room temperature before serving.
Q: How long will the cookie bars stay fresh?
A: When stored properly in a sealed container, these cookie bars can stay fresh for up to a week. However, they are best enjoyed within the first few days for optimal taste and texture.

Cozy Grandma’s Chocolate Chip Cookie Bars
Delight in the warm aroma and nostalgic flavor of Grandma’s homemade chocolate chip cookie bars. These soft and chewy bars are perfect for sharing with loved ones or savoring as a comforting solo treat. With a gluten-free option available, this recipe caters to various dietary preferences without compromising on taste.
Ingredients
- 2 cups all-purpose flour
- 1 tsp baking soda
- 1/2 tsp salt
- 1 cup unsalted butter
- 1 cup brown sugar
- 1/2 cup granulated sugar
- 2 eggs
- 1 tsp vanilla extract
- 1 1/2 cups chocolate chips
- Optional: Chopped walnuts or pecans
Directions
- Preheat the oven to the specified temperature and line a baking pan with parchment paper.
- In a bowl, whisk together flour, baking soda, and salt.
- Cream butter and sugars until light and fluffy in a separate bowl.
- Beat in eggs one at a time, followed by vanilla extract.
- Gradually add dry ingredients to the wet mixture, mixing until well combined.
- Fold in chocolate chips and nuts if desired.
- Spread the dough evenly in the prepared pan and bake until golden brown.
- Allow the cookie bars to cool before cutting into squares and serving.
